Savannah Arts Academy put another one in the bag on Friday to keep their perfect season alive. They came out on top against the Pierce County Bears by a score of 2-0. Give the Panthers' defense some credit: that's the team's fourth straight shutout.
Brooklyn Linstroth and Amelia Reci scored both of Savannah Arts Academy's goals, bringing their combined season tally to 19 goals.
Savannah Arts Academy pushed their record up to 5-0 with the victory, which was their fourth straight at home. The w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 31 goals over those four matches. As for Pierce County,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-3.
Coming up, Savannah Arts Academy will face off against Cook at 5:00 p.m. on February 28th. As for Pierce County, they are taking a road trip to take on Fitzgerald at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
